US Supreme Court Asked To Hear Kansas Murder Case

TOPEKA, Kan. (AP) _ The Shawnee County District Attorney's Office plans to ask the U.S. Supreme Court to review a decision to overturn the capital murder convictions of a Topeka man.

District Attorney Chad Taylor filed a motion late Thursday saying he will appeal the Kansas Supreme Court's decision to overturn the convictions of Phillip D. Cheatham.

Cheatham was convicted in 2005 in the December 2003 shooting deaths of two women and the wounding of a third at a Topeka home.

The Kansas Supreme Court overturned the convictions in January, saying Cheatham received ineffective counsel during his trial.
